Mediterranean Chicken Patties Ingredients
Dive into the rich flavors of Mediterranean Chicken Patties with this easy ingredient list!
For the Patties
- Ground Chicken – The lean and flavorful base that brings protein to your meal.
- Crumbled Feta Cheese – Adds a creamy tang; can be swapped for goat cheese or ricotta for a unique taste.
- Fresh Parsley – Brightens the dish and complements the flavors; feel free to substitute with cilantro or dill for a twist.
- Diced Tomatoes – Offer moisture and freshness; use fresh or canned (drained) depending on availability.
- Kalamata Olives – Provide a briny depth to the mixture; green olives can be used for a different profile.
- Diced Red Onion – Infuses sweetness and texture; can be omitted for a milder taste or replaced with green onions.
- Minced Garlic – Elevates flavor; garlic powder works too if fresh isn’t on hand.
- Breadcrumbs – Help bind patties together; opt for gluten-free breadcrumbs to suit dietary needs.
- Olive Oil – Rich and flavorful for cooking; any neutral oil is a suitable alternative.
- Large Egg – Acts as the essential binder; for a vegan version, skip it or use a flax egg.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Mediterranean Chicken Patties
Step 1: Combine Ingredients
In a large mixing bowl, gently combine ground chicken, crumbled feta cheese, fresh parsley, and minced garlic. Use your hands to mix thoroughly without overworking the meat, ensuring a tender texture in your Mediterranean chicken patties. This process should take about 2-3 minutes, and aim for a cohesive mixture that retains the distinct chunks of feta for flavor.
Step 2: Add Additional Components
Next, fold in the diced tomatoes, kalamata olives, diced red onion, breadcrumbs, salt, and pepper into the chicken mixture until evenly distributed. This crucial step takes about 2-4 minutes, allowing all the vibrant flavors to meld together beautifully. Ensure the ingredients are well incorporated to enhance the taste of your patties.
Step 3: Shape the Patties
Divide the mixture into four equal portions and carefully shape each into a patty approximately ¾-inch thick. This shaping process should take around 5 minutes. After forming them, place the patties on a plate and chill in the refrigerator for about 15 minutes; this helps firm them up for cooking and maintains their shape.
Step 4: Heat the Pan
While the patties chill, he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at for about 2-3 minutes. You’ll know the pan is ready when the oil shimmers slightly, providing the perfect cooking surface to achieve a golden crust on your Mediterranean chicken patties.
Step 5: Cook the Patties
Carefully place the chilled patties into the hot skillet, ensuring they do not overcrowd the pan. Cook for 5-6 minutes on each side, or until they are golden brown and the internal temperature reaches 165°F, which indicates they are fully cooked. This should yield a delicious, crispy exterior, complemented by the moist inside.
Step 6: Rest and Serve
Once cooked, remove the Mediterranean chicken patties from the skillet and let them rest for 2 minutes on a warm plate. This resting time allows the juices to redistribute, enhancing the flavor. Serve these delectable patties with a Greek salad, tzatziki, or tucked into a pita, creating a delightful meal that captures the essence of Mediterranean cuisine.

How to Store and Freeze Mediterranean Chicken Patties
Fridge: Store cooked Mediterranean chicken patties in an airtight container for up to 3 days, ensuring they maintain their delicious flavor and texture.
Freezer: Freeze uncooked patties for up to 3 months. Simply layer between parchment paper in a freezer-safe container to prevent sticking.
Reheating: When ready to enjoy, thaw patties in the fridge overnight. Reheat in a skillet over medium heat for about 5 minutes per side until warmed through, achieving that perfect crispy crust again.
Prep Ahead: For easy weeknight dinners, form the patties and refrigerate them for up to 24 hours before cooking, allowing you to enjoy a healthy meal with minimal fuss.
Expert Tips for Mediterranean Chicken Patties
- Gentle Mixing: Avoid overmixing the meat mixture; this keeps your Mediterranean chicken patties tender and light instead of tough.
- Chill Before Cooking: Allow the shaped patties to chill for 15 minutes in the fridge. This helps them maintain their shape while cooking.
- Measure Temperature: Use a meat thermometer to ensure the internal temperature reaches 165°F, guaranteeing fully cooked and safe-to-eat patties.
- Crispier Texture: For a delightful crunch, lightly brush the patties with olive oil before cooking; this enhances the crispy golden crust.
- Ingredient Flexibility: Feel free to swap ingredients based on availability; for example, use goat cheese instead of feta or fresh herbs that you love.

Mediterranean Chicken Patties Recipe FAQs
What type of ground chicken should I use?
Absolutely, using lean ground chicken is best for these Mediterranean chicken patties, as it provides a juicy yet healthy base. You can also opt for ground turkey if you prefer.
How should I store leftover patties?
You can store cooked Mediterranean chicken patties in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Ensure they are cooled down before sealing to keep them fresh, and they’ll be equally delicious reheated!
Can I freeze the patties?
Yes, you can! To freeze, layer uncooked patties between sheets of parchment paper in a freezer-safe container to prevent sticking. They can be frozen for up to 3 months. When you’re ready to cook, thaw them in the fridge overnight for even cooking.
What if my patties are falling apart while cooking?
If your patties are breaking apart, it may be due to insufficient binding ingredients. Ensure you’ve added enough breadcrumbs and the egg. If that situation arises, try making a thicker patty to help them hold together.
Are these patties suitable for gluten-free diets?
Definitely! Simply substitute regular breadcrumbs with gluten-free breadcrumbs, and you’ll have a delicious gluten-free Mediterranean chicken patty perfect for any dietary needs.
What vegetables can I add to these patties?
The more, the merrier! You can add finely chopped zucchini, bell peppers, or even spinach for some extra veggies! Just be sure to drain any excess moisture to keep your patties from becoming soggy.
